我如何判断 USB 电缆是否可以为我的设备供电?

我如何判断 USB 电缆是否可以为我的设备供电?

我曾经遇到过这样的问题:一根很长的(4 米)USB Mini-B 转 USB Type-A 电缆无法启动 2.5 英寸外置硬盘,因为电流供应不足。此外,该电缆使用 Type-A 转 Mini-B 适配器连接 Mini-B 部分,这可能使情况变得更糟。

我找到的三根较短的电缆让硬盘在没有额外电流的情况下工作,所以这肯定是电缆的问题。但是,如果我将硬盘插入电源,并使用长电缆传输数据,它就可以正常工作。

以下是通过 USB 电缆供电的一些相关信息:

我没有任何没有中间 Type-A 到 Mini-B 适配器的长电缆来试用它们。

我的问题是:有没有办法猜测电缆是否能为充电/磁盘驱动器供电提供足够的电力?这与电缆的长度、电缆的制造质量或使用中间适配器有关吗?

更新:

谢谢大家的回答。这台电脑是 Macbook Pro 13' (2010),所以 USB 连接器直接焊接到主板上(没有前面板 USB)。

到目前为止,最令人信服的解释似乎是来自@user12889(USB 设备超出规格并因此导致问题)和@Tog(电缆中的适配器导致功率损耗),尽管其他人也提供了有用的信息。

答案1

除非是质量真的很差的电缆,否则电压下降很可能是由连接引起的。使用适配器可能会使情况变得更糟。

如果这是一台带有前面板 USB 连接器的 PC,则值得检查以确保前面板导线的主板端连接良好。随着通过电缆的电流增加,任何不良连接处的电压降都会增加,因此您的电缆可能无法为 HDD 提供正确的电压。

然而,信号线不会吸收大量电流,因此电压降不足以影响所涉及的逻辑电平。

答案2

我无法相信 USB 电缆无法为设备提供足够的电流,并且对于电源供应来说,SUB 电缆的长度也很重要。

原因如下:

我将引用 USB 规范 2.0。它说 USB 可以使用的最小电缆是 AWG 24 电缆。如果我们说该设备具有 10% 的电压容差,则它至少需要 4.5 V 才能工作。让我们计算一下这种电压降需要多少电阻。USB 2.0 的最大电流消耗为 500 mA。因此 4.5 V/0.5 A = 9 Ω。对于简单的电缆来说,这个电阻相当大。让我们来看看 AWG 电线的典型电阻。据说这里AWG 28 电阻为 0.0764 Ω/′。

所以 9 Ω/0.0764 = 117,80 ′,约为 35.9 米。

还有几个其他原因可以解释为什么它可以与外部电源和其他电缆一起使用,但不能与该电缆一起使用。首先想到的是时间。USB 1.1 电缆的最大长度为 3 米,USB 2.0 电缆的最大长度为 5 米。长度受信号传播的限制。但您说如果将电源连接到设备,它就可以工作。因此,虽然我们接近信号问题的最大长度,但我们还没有进入关键区域。

这时问题就变得非常复杂了,因为有很多变量都可能导致问题。我现在首先想到的是驱动器或主板上的 USB 芯片有问题,或者两者都有问题。此外,有趣的是,驱动器有一个电源连接器。例如,如果负载足够高,驱动器上使用的芯片可能无法处理电缆引起的延迟。当使用适配器时,驱动器内部可能有另一个电源为芯片供电。

另一方面,主板本身可能无法提供足够干净的电源。在这种情况下,电压可能携带一些信号,从而干扰数据线。电缆的长度可能会使干扰变得更糟。也可能发生信号源仅在负载足够高时才显示的情况。

基本上,从这一点开始,这主要是猜测,因为可能存在两侧芯片损坏、电缆屏蔽不良、滤波不良等情况。要解决此类问题,需要大量有关主板、硬盘内部构造的知识,当然还有测试设备。

直接回答您的问题,您无法提前知道电缆和适配器是否能与特定的设备组合正常工作,所以答案是否定的。

答案3

您无法猜测,您必须测试。要么尝试一下,要么测量电阻。不要相信任何不知名品牌的标签。并非所有 USB 电缆都符合规格或标签。我刚买了一对 3 米长的 USB 延长线,标为 28+24AWG。它们实际上是 30+30AWG,对我的设备毫无用处,因为它们的电阻和压降是应有的 4 倍。我在将它们用于关键任务安装之前就解决了这个问题。买者自慎!

答案4

对于 USB,低速设备的长度限制为 3M,高速设备的长度限制为 5M。http://www.usb.org/about/faq/ans5

除了 USB 电缆长度限制之外,您还可以使用 USB 增强器。每个增强器都有一定长度(可能为 5 米),然后插入电源。或者您可以购买 USB-Cat5 适配器,它就像 2 个基座。将它们插入(其中一个或两个都插入电源,我不记得是否两个都插入)并有效地将其延伸到很远的地方,例如 30 米。

USB 就是这种情况。

Ps2,我认为限制可能是 5M。我有一个 PS2 扩展器,它涉及 2 个基座和插入电源的插头。我认为在中间它使用了看起来像并且可能就是 ps2 电缆的东西。KVM 扩展器通常使用 cat5 并扩展 ps2 和 VGA。(现在 KVM 扩展器当然会使用 USB)

VGA 电缆当然不传输任何电力。人们经常发现长距离信号会变差,但我买了一条非常粗的电缆,可以在非常长的距离(50 米)内工作。因此,对于 VGA 来说,VGA 电缆的体积肯定会影响长度。

所以不同的电缆和情况可能会有所不同。我曾经将一根电线连接到电子开关上,电线很长,最后无法工作,因为它就像一个大天线!所以我想我必须使用屏蔽电缆。

所以有时每种情况似乎都有其独特的解决方案。但通常,无论您想扩展什么,方法都已经设计出来了!解决方案可以是相似的,也可以是同一类。但不同的东西,如 usb、ps2,自然有不同的限制。如您所见。但这些都可以解决。

相关内容